Bury Him Among Kings is a 1970 novel by Elleston Trevor. The title is taken from the Inscription on the Tomb of the Unknown Warrior in Westminster Abbey in London commemorating a British soldier of World War I. The plot involves a fictitious British Army battalion, the Third Dukes, serving on the Western Front in France between 1914-1918; the cast of characters includes a wide range both of those serving and their friends and family at home.
